About the role
Valuecase helps customer success and sales teams work more efficiently by reducing coordination effort, accelerating task completion, automating follow-ups, and surfacing useful insights. In this role, you will partner closely with the founders to expand the company’s reach, support product launches, and keep go-to-market activities running smoothly.
What you’ll do
You will contribute to identifying, assessing, and executing business development opportunities. This is a high-impact position with direct exposure to the founders, where your work will influence the product and support the delivery of value to customers.
- Create and coordinate content and social media activities, including LinkedIn briefs, posts, and visual assets.
- Assist with product and feature launches by planning content, coordinating timing across channels, and tracking deadlines.
- Handle marketing operations and reporting by monitoring KPIs, highlighting insights, and proposing follow-up experiments.
- Support customer operations by preparing meeting agendas and materials; direct client calls are not part of the role.
- Take on additional tasks depending on your interests and strengths.
Requirements
You should be a university student from a respected institution and already have practical experience in a fast-scaling startup or similarly demanding environment. A proactive, hands-on mindset and a strong interest in building things from the ground up are important; prior entrepreneurial experience is a strong advantage. Very good English communication skills are required. The role requires a minimum commitment of 3 months.
Work location and schedule
This position is based on site in Hamburg and is not fully remote. The expected workload is around 15–20 hours per week, with more hours possible for internship arrangements. The start date is flexible.
